Alzheimer’s Disease Diagnostic Market – Early Detection Drives Innovation

The Alzheimer’s disease diagnostic market is expanding as ageing populations, rising dementia prevalence, greater awareness, and advances in biomarkers and imaging increase the need for earlier and more accurate assessment. The market was valued at USD 10.26 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 26.64 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 9.02%.

Alzheimer’s disease is the most common form of dementia and is associated with progressive cognitive decline. Early assessment can help patients, families, and healthcare providers understand symptoms, plan care, access support, and consider appropriate clinical pathways.

Cognitive assessment is the largest application segment, accounting for approximately 38% of market demand. Cognitive tests remain widely used because they are relatively accessible and can provide an initial assessment of memory, reasoning, attention, and daily functioning.

Neuroimaging is the fastest-growing segment. MRI, PET, CT, and other imaging technologies can help clinicians evaluate brain structure, metabolic activity, and disease-related patterns. These tools are becoming more important as new diagnostic frameworks emphasize biological and imaging evidence alongside clinical assessment.

Biomarker testing and genetic testing are also gaining attention. Blood-based biomarkers, cerebrospinal-fluid analysis, and genetic markers may support research and early detection, although availability, cost, clinical interpretation, and regulatory guidance vary by region.

Hospitals are the largest end users because they provide integrated neurologic care, imaging, laboratory testing, and specialist consultation. Diagnostic centers and clinics are expected to grow as testing becomes more accessible.
